Short Track Nationals Pre-Entry Deadline Extended

From Lonnie Wheatley

TULSA, Okla. (October 28, 2009) – With Mother Nature throwing a monkey wrench into this year’s edition of the I-30 Speedway’s O’Reilly Short Track Nationals presented by Hoosier Tires in Little Rock, AR, the decision has been made to extend deadlines for both pre-entry discount and advance tickets.

The Lucas Oil Sprint Cars presented by K&N Filters event originally slated for this Thursday, Friday and Saturday, has already been reset for November 5-7 due to heavy rains in the area with more expected over the latter portion of the week.

As a result, the pre-entry deadline has been reset for Wednesday, November 4. Entries submitted by November 4 will be honored at the pre-entry discount of $150. Any entries filed on any race day (November 5-7) will be $250.

Also, advance tickets for all three nights of competition for just $45 will be available through the close of business on Wednesday, November 4.

The winner of the 22nd Annual STN championship finale, now set for November 7, will pocket at least $15,000, with each of the championship finale starters collecting a minimum of $2,200.

A record total of 120 entries have already been filed, with drivers representing 23 different states from New York to Washington and all variety of points in between.

Tony Bruce, Jr., of Liberal, KS is the defending STN champion after besting last year’s field of 95 competitors to become the 15th different winner in Short Track Nationals history.
